About the role

  • Services: Breakfast, Lunch Coffee Shop, Retail and Hospitality
  • In a team of 8 with 3 direct report with up to 300 customers on site
  • Plan, organise, innovate and direct the preparation and cooking of food to ensure the company\’s reputation for quality is enhanced with customers and clients at all times.
  • Drive ours and our clients sustainability mission to be net zero by 2030.
  • Create a positive kitchen environment where your team feel welcomed, supported and developed.
  • Focus on service execution and delivery excellence at all times.
  • Drive sales through menu planning and promotions.
  • Responsible for implementing and maintaining high levels of cleanliness, food safety, HS and COSHH within the kitchen.
  • Maintain food monitoring procedures to facilitate budgetary control and monitor all costs involved in the kitchen against agreed budgets.
  • Maintain the centre of excellence in food and customer service.

About You

  • Previous experience in a similar role in contract catering with hospitality and events
  • Ability to successfully motivate an manage a team to deliver consistent standards
  • Excellent and innovative culinary and presentation skills
  • Passionate about all things hospitality with excellent communication and interpersonal skills
  • Leads and inspires a team with a progressive mindset in developing people
  • A clear understanding of profit margins, purchasing policy, budgeting and food costing.
  • Stock and Waste control experience
  • Understanding of food management systems HACCP, Food Safety, Health and Safety, Natasha\’s Law, Allergens and Manual Handling.
